May 2025 - Apr 2026Marsh Street area has the 7th lowest crime rate of 54 local areas in County , and the 681st lowest crime rate of 1,552 local areas in Liverpool .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Marsh Street (L20 2BN) in the last 12 months was 69.5 per 1,000 residents and was 59.0% lower than the County average (169.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 8 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Robbery 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other crime 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 12 (≈ 36.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 9.1%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-63.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Marsh Street (L20 2BN), the main crime hotspot is near Bedford Road. Police recorded 105 crimes here, including 63 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
